Try An Online Industrial Design Course At DesignBoom

July 26, 2007

logoh.gifIn these days of congested marketplaces and commoditized products, success in the business world requires a person to be a “designer”, or at least be able to think like one.  At DesignBoom, low-cost industrial design courses are offered.  They are unaccredited and I’m unsure of the actual content, but I thought it looked interesting enough to highlight given my heavy interest in “design thinking”.
